Decoupling capacitor returns should always go directly to the pcb ground plane to provide a low inductance path
and small loop area. Same for the signal common connections and the ccs.
The Zobel should have a low inductance path to the power supply common, since it can handle significant
levels of high frequency current. The 10R should have a power rating of several watts.

Best practice is to make a star ground at ground (0) terminal of PCB. LS return should go to power supply star ground connection. You can check distortion level at LT Spce simulation. I had modified Circlophone PCB layout with same principle and got fantastic results.

The high current (speaker return) common goes to the power supply common, like the Zobel.I read somewhere that combining signal ground with the high current ground may produce distortion if signal and decoupling ground go to the same ground plane wont there be an increase in distortion?
The small signal common goes to a stub off of the power supply common.
